A synthetic inspired by the natural substance leptospermone, it inhibits the enzyme 4-hydroxyphenylpyruvate dioxygenase (HPPD) and is sold under brand names including Callisto and Tenacity. It is used to kill unwanted plants in lawn and turf, range, pasture, rights-of-way, sugarbeets, mint, and wheat. Mesotrione was chosen for development (by Zeneca Agrochemicals under the code number ZA1296) because it controls a wide range of broad-leaved weeds that compete with maize and can also suppress some annual grass weeds that may be present in the crop. When used preemergence, weeds take up the product through the soil 2 130692 Mesotrone 4SC 2_5g BK.indd 2 9/13/17 10:01 AM Chemists at the Stauffer Chemical Company identified the compound responsible as leptospermone, a known natural product[6] which had not previously been reported as having biological activity. [7][8][9], The triketone herbicides were found to be effective on a wide range of commercially-important weed species and to have both pre- and post-emergence activity.
